Output 81850324fcc6e4cc8d584aecc890f5e8e3bc5a20257fcf59201ece3ca2284f6a:1

value
17468300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 21e3dd6b62f9ee0a902b00c5e43c38407c40e8de OP_EQUALVERIFY OP_CHECKSIG
address
146CGfRxzXeBq8W7V2FnPpDaZUGNMkkPKD
transaction
81850324fcc6e4cc8d584aecc890f5e8e3bc5a20257fcf59201ece3ca2284f6a
spent
true